Michael D. Mangan, 62, has served on our Board since July 2015. Since March 2010, Mr. Mangan has been retired. Until its acquisition by Stanley Black & Decker, Inc. (formerly The Stanley Works) in March 2010, Mr. Mangan served as The Black & Decker Corporation’s Senior Vice President and President–Worldwide Power Tools and Accessories (from September 2008 until March 2010) and its Senior Vice President and Chief Financial Officer (from January 2000 to September 2008). From November 1994 until November 1999 he served as the Executive Vice President & Chief Financial Officer of The Ryland Group, Inc. From August 1981 to November 1994, Mr. Mangan served in several positions while at General Motors Corporation and its subsidiary, General Motors Acceptance Corporation, including as Executive Vice President and Group Chief Financial Officer. He currently serves as the lead independent director of McCormick & Company, Incorporated (NYSE: MKC), on the Board of Directors and Audit Committee of The Baltimore Life Companies and previously served on the Board of Directors of Dunbar Armored, Inc. until August 2018. Mr. Mangan has a Bachelor of Mechanic Engineering from Kettering University (General Motors Institute) and an MBA from Dartmouth College’s Amos Tuck School of Business Administration.
Our Board believes that Mr. Mangan is qualified to serve on our Board based on his extensive executive leadership and corporate experience, as well as his substantial financial and accounting expertise in connection with his past services as the chief financial officer of public companies.
Brian P. Tierney, 62, has served on our Board since February 2003. Since September 2010, Mr. Tierney has served as the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Brian Communications, a strategic communications firm. From September 2010 to June 2017, Mr. Tierney also served as the Chief Executive Officer of Realtime Media LLC, a digital marketing services firm. Prior to that, Mr. Tierney was the Publisher of the Philadelphia Inquirer and Daily News and Chief Executive Officer of its parent company, Philadelphia Media Holdings LLC, from June 2006 and August 2006, respectively, until October 2010. In February 2009, Philadelphia Newspapers LLC, a subsidiary of Philadelphia Media Holdings LLC, filed voluntary petitions for reorganization relief pursuant to Chapter 11 of the United States Bankruptcy Code. Mr. Tierney previously served as Chairman and Chief Executive Officer of Tierney Holdings LLC, a private investment firm from 2005 to 2006. From 2004 to 2005, he served as Vice Chairman of Advanta Corp., a financial services company that served the small business market. Prior to that, he was the founding partner of T2 Group, a public relations firm, from 2003 until it was sold to Advanta Corp. in 2004. Mr. Tierney currently serves on the Board of Directors of Republic First Bancorp. Inc. (Nasdaq: FRBK). Mr. Tierney also serves on a variety of civic, educational and charitable boards of directors.
Our Board believes that Mr. Tierney is qualified to serve on our Board based on his extensive corporate leadership background, having served as chief executive officer of several businesses, as well as his significant marketing experience.
Andrea M. Weiss, 63, has served on our Board since March 2013. She is the founder and current President and Chief Executive Officer of Retail Consulting, Inc., a boutique consulting firm specializing in retail and consumer brands, and has served as its President and Chief Executive Officer since its formation in October 2002. In January 2014, Ms. Weiss alsoco-founded and is currently the Managing Member of The O Alliance LLC, a new branch of Retail Consulting, Inc., which provides consulting services with respect to omni-channel retailing. She has extensive specialty retail experience having served in several senior executive positions with dELiA*s Inc., The Limited, Inc., Intimate Brands, Inc., Guess, Inc., and Ann Taylor Stores, Inc. Ms. Weiss currently serves on the boards of directors of Cracker Barrel Old Country Store, Inc. (Nasdaq: CBRL) and RPT Realty (NYSE: RPT).
